public function build(ContainerBuilder $container) { parent::build($container); $container->addCompilerPass(new MetaLoaderCompilerPass()); $container->addCompilerPass(new RegisterContainerFactoryPass()); $container->addCompilerPass(new RegisterContainerDataFactory()); }
/** * {@inheritdoc} */ public function build(ContainerBuilder $container) { parent::build($container); $container->addCompilerPass(new RegisterRouteFactoryPass()); $container->addCompilerPass(new RegisterMediaFactoryPass()); $container->addCompilerPass(new RegisterORMArticleFactoryPass()); }
public function build(ContainerBuilder $container) { parent::build($container); $container->addCompilerPass(new ConfigurePrefixCandidatesCompilerPass()); $container->addCompilerPass(new TenantAwareRouterCompilerPass()); $container->addCompilerPass(new RegisterTenantFactoryCompilerPass()); $container->addCompilerPass(new RegisterOrganizationFactoryPass()); }
/** * {@inheritdoc} */ public function build(ContainerBuilder $container) { parent::build($container); /** @var SyliusThemeExtension $themeExtension */ $themeExtension = $container->getExtension('sylius_theme'); $themeExtension->addConfigurationSourceFactory(new TenantableConfigurationSourceFactory()); $container->addCompilerPass(new OverrideThemeFactoryPass()); $container->addCompilerPass(new OverrideThemePathResolverPass()); $container->addCompilerPass(new OverrideThemeAssetsInstallerPass()); $container->addCompilerPass(new OverrideDynamicRouterPass()); $container->addCompilerPass(new OverrideMediaManagerPass()); }
/** * {@inheritdoc} */ public function build(ContainerBuilder $container) { parent::build($container); $container->addCompilerPass(new ValidatorsCompilerPass()); $container->addCompilerPass(new TransformersCompilerPass()); }
/** * {@inheritdoc} */ public function build(ContainerBuilder $container) { parent::build($container); $container->addCompilerPass(new RegisterMenuFactory()); $container->addCompilerPass(new AddExtensionsPass()); }
public function build(ContainerBuilder $container) { parent::build($container); $container->addCompilerPass(new RegisterRuleApplicatorsPass()); }